What is Legacy Application Modernization?

Legacy applications are systems that have been in use for many years, often built on outdated technology. While these systems are still operational, they can be difficult to maintain, expensive to support, and incapable of meeting modern business requirements. Legacy application modernization refers to the process of updating or improving these systems to align with current technology and business needs.

How Low Code Platforms Enable Modernization

Low-code platforms allow businesses to modernize legacy applications without the need for an entire system rewrite. The visual development environment and pre-built components available on low-code platforms make it easier to update specific parts of an application while preserving its core functionality.

By utilizing low code, businesses can introduce new features, improve user experience, and integrate with modern systems—all while maintaining their existing operations.
